PATA Nepal to Organize NICE Expo in February

September 12: Nepal chapter of Pacific Asia Travel Association (PATA) in collaboration with Visit Nepal Year 2020 and Nepal Tourism Board is organizing Nepal-India-China Expo (NICE) in Nepal.

 PATA Nepal informed that the tri-nation tourism expo, which is a first of its kind event, is scheduled to be held in Kathmandu from February 21 to 24, 2020. 

 The tri-nation tourism expo is a noble concept envisioned by PATA Nepal chapter for bringing together tourism and hospitality stakeholders of Nepal, India, and China, in a single platform. 

 Sunil Shakya, chairman of PATA Nepal chapter, during  a press conference held in the capital on Wednesday, September 11, informed that the tri-nation expo will have unparalleled networking and business opportunities, industry insights, and inspiration between the tourism entrepreneurs of the three neighboring countries.

 Nepal is rightly and geopolitically placed between the two giant economies and can contribute hugely in bridging the gap between the two countries, which have arranged bilateral trade but, have never organized a tri-nation event, Shakya added. 

 PATA Nepal chapter in a statement informed that the expo aims to bring together the two emerging giant economies and tourism powerhouses - India and China -- to foster the untapped tourism potentials and integrated business opportunities with Nepal as a facilitator. 

 NICE aims to further help to consolidate the relationship between the three countries, focusing mainly in the field of tourism and hospitality, the statement added.

 China and India are two of the largest outbound source markets in the world with Nepal as one of its immediate recipient nations.

According to 2018 statistics, approximately 150 million Chinese traveled abroad, out of which only 0.1% visited Nepal while only 0.75% of Indian tourists visited Nepal out of 25.85 million total outbound Indian visitors. 

 NICE will feature 200 plus regional buyers, 100 exhibitors, 15 plus keynote speakers, and hundreds of guests and delegates including government officials, media invitees, and trade visitors. It aims to mark the national celebration of Visit Nepal Year 2020, informed Shakya.
